Leaked source code of windows server 2003
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.

141 lines
4.9 KiB

  1. ;cyzport.inf
  2. ;Copyright (c) 2000-2001 Cyclades Corporation
  3. [version]
  4. Signature = "$Windows NT$"
  5. Class = Ports
  6. ClassGUID = {4d36e978-e325-11ce-bfc1-08002be10318}
  7. Provider = %Cyclades%
  8. LayoutFile = layout.inf
  9. DriverVer = 12/12/2001,1.0.20.0
  10. [DestinationDirs]
  11. system_dir = 11 ; %windir%\system32
  12. driver_dir = 12 ; %windir%\system32\drivers
  13. [Manufacturer]
  14. %Cyclades% = Cyclades
  15. [Cyclades]
  16. ; DisplayName Section DeviceID
  17. ; ----------- ------- --------
  18. %CycladeszPort1% = z_inst.nt, Cyclades-Z\Port1
  19. %CycladeszPort2% = z_inst.nt, Cyclades-Z\Port2
  20. %CycladeszPort3% = z_inst.nt, Cyclades-Z\Port3
  21. %CycladeszPort4% = z_inst.nt, Cyclades-Z\Port4
  22. %CycladeszPort5% = z_inst.nt, Cyclades-Z\Port5
  23. %CycladeszPort6% = z_inst.nt, Cyclades-Z\Port6
  24. %CycladeszPort7% = z_inst.nt, Cyclades-Z\Port7
  25. %CycladeszPort8% = z_inst.nt, Cyclades-Z\Port8
  26. %CycladeszPort9% = z_inst.nt, Cyclades-Z\Port9
  27. %CycladeszPort10% = z_inst.nt, Cyclades-Z\Port10
  28. %CycladeszPort11% = z_inst.nt, Cyclades-Z\Port11
  29. %CycladeszPort12% = z_inst.nt, Cyclades-Z\Port12
  30. %CycladeszPort13% = z_inst.nt, Cyclades-Z\Port13
  31. %CycladeszPort14% = z_inst.nt, Cyclades-Z\Port14
  32. %CycladeszPort15% = z_inst.nt, Cyclades-Z\Port15
  33. %CycladeszPort16% = z_inst.nt, Cyclades-Z\Port16
  34. %CycladeszPort17% = z_inst.nt, Cyclades-Z\Port17
  35. %CycladeszPort18% = z_inst.nt, Cyclades-Z\Port18
  36. %CycladeszPort19% = z_inst.nt, Cyclades-Z\Port19
  37. %CycladeszPort20% = z_inst.nt, Cyclades-Z\Port20
  38. %CycladeszPort21% = z_inst.nt, Cyclades-Z\Port21
  39. %CycladeszPort22% = z_inst.nt, Cyclades-Z\Port22
  40. %CycladeszPort23% = z_inst.nt, Cyclades-Z\Port23
  41. %CycladeszPort24% = z_inst.nt, Cyclades-Z\Port24
  42. %CycladeszPort25% = z_inst.nt, Cyclades-Z\Port25
  43. %CycladeszPort26% = z_inst.nt, Cyclades-Z\Port26
  44. %CycladeszPort27% = z_inst.nt, Cyclades-Z\Port27
  45. %CycladeszPort28% = z_inst.nt, Cyclades-Z\Port28
  46. %CycladeszPort29% = z_inst.nt, Cyclades-Z\Port29
  47. %CycladeszPort30% = z_inst.nt, Cyclades-Z\Port30
  48. %CycladeszPort31% = z_inst.nt, Cyclades-Z\Port31
  49. %CycladeszPort32% = z_inst.nt, Cyclades-Z\Port32
  50. %CycladeszPort33% = z_inst.nt, Cyclades-Z\Port33
  51. %CycladeszPort34% = z_inst.nt, Cyclades-Z\Port34
  52. %CycladeszPort35% = z_inst.nt, Cyclades-Z\Port35
  53. %CycladeszPort36% = z_inst.nt, Cyclades-Z\Port36
  54. %CycladeszPort37% = z_inst.nt, Cyclades-Z\Port37
  55. %CycladeszPort38% = z_inst.nt, Cyclades-Z\Port38
  56. %CycladeszPort39% = z_inst.nt, Cyclades-Z\Port39
  57. %CycladeszPort40% = z_inst.nt, Cyclades-Z\Port40
  58. %CycladeszPort41% = z_inst.nt, Cyclades-Z\Port41
  59. %CycladeszPort42% = z_inst.nt, Cyclades-Z\Port42
  60. %CycladeszPort43% = z_inst.nt, Cyclades-Z\Port43
  61. %CycladeszPort44% = z_inst.nt, Cyclades-Z\Port44
  62. %CycladeszPort45% = z_inst.nt, Cyclades-Z\Port45
  63. %CycladeszPort46% = z_inst.nt, Cyclades-Z\Port46
  64. %CycladeszPort47% = z_inst.nt, Cyclades-Z\Port47
  65. %CycladeszPort48% = z_inst.nt, Cyclades-Z\Port48
  66. %CycladeszPort49% = z_inst.nt, Cyclades-Z\Port49
  67. %CycladeszPort50% = z_inst.nt, Cyclades-Z\Port50
  68. %CycladeszPort51% = z_inst.nt, Cyclades-Z\Port51
  69. %CycladeszPort52% = z_inst.nt, Cyclades-Z\Port52
  70. %CycladeszPort53% = z_inst.nt, Cyclades-Z\Port53
  71. %CycladeszPort54% = z_inst.nt, Cyclades-Z\Port54
  72. %CycladeszPort55% = z_inst.nt, Cyclades-Z\Port55
  73. %CycladeszPort56% = z_inst.nt, Cyclades-Z\Port56
  74. %CycladeszPort57% = z_inst.nt, Cyclades-Z\Port57
  75. %CycladeszPort58% = z_inst.nt, Cyclades-Z\Port58
  76. %CycladeszPort59% = z_inst.nt, Cyclades-Z\Port59
  77. %CycladeszPort60% = z_inst.nt, Cyclades-Z\Port60
  78. %CycladeszPort61% = z_inst.nt, Cyclades-Z\Port61
  79. %CycladeszPort62% = z_inst.nt, Cyclades-Z\Port62
  80. %CycladeszPort63% = z_inst.nt, Cyclades-Z\Port63
  81. %CycladeszPort64% = z_inst.nt, Cyclades-Z\Port64
  82. [ControlFlags]
  83. ExcludeFromSelect = *
  84. ;-----------------------------------------------
  85. ; z_inst.nt section
  86. ;-----------------------------------------------
  87. [z_inst.nt]
  88. CopyFiles = driver_dir
  89. AddReg = z_reg
  90. [z_inst.nt.HW]
  91. AddReg = z_HW_reg
  92. [z_inst.nt.Services]
  93. AddService = cyzport, 0x00000002, z_service_inst, z_eventlog_inst
  94. [z_inst.nt.CoInstallers]
  95. CopyFiles = system_dir
  96. AddReg = z_coinst_reg
  97. ;-----------------------------------------------
  98. [z_reg]
  99. HKR,,EnumPropPages32,,"MsPorts.dll,SerialPortPropPageProvider"
  100. HKR,,EnumAdvancedDialog,,"CyzPorts.dll,CyzportAdvancedDialog"
  101. [z_HW_reg]
  102. HKR,,"UpperFilters",0x00010000,"serenum"
  103. [z_service_inst]
  104. DisplayName = %Service_DispName%
  105. ServiceType = 1 ;SERVICE_KERNEL_DRIVER
  106. StartType = 3 ;SERVICE_DEMAND_START
  107. ErrorControl = 1 ;SERVICE_ERROR_NORMAL
  108. ServiceBinary = %12%\cyzport.sys
  109. LoadOrderGroup = ExtendedBase
  110. [z_eventlog_inst]
  111. AddReg = z_eventlog_reg
  112. [z_eventlog_reg]
  113. HKR, , EventMessageFile, 0x00020000, "%%SystemRoot%%\System32\IoLogMsg.dll;%%SystemRoot%%\System32\drivers\cyzport.sys"
  114. HKR,, TypesSupported, 0x00010001, 7
  115. [z_coinst_reg]
  116. HKR,,CoInstallers32,0x00010000,"cyzports.dll,CyzportCoInstaller"
  117. [driver_dir]
  118. cyzport.sys
  119. [system_dir]
  120. cyzports.dll